How much does a PATH Hoboken–33rd St train ride cost (TAPP, OMNY, Apple Pay, card)?

The standard one-way PATH fare on the Hoboken–33rd St line is $3.00 (official PANYNJ PATH base fare as of June 2026) when you pay with PATH TAPP, SmartLink, or—where installed—OMNY using a contactless credit or debit card, Apple Pay, or Google Pay. Not every gate supports every payment method yet. PATH zones, promotions, and cross-system rules differ from the NYC Subway—for discounts, reader availability, and fare tools, open AP Transit on our homepage.

How do I pay for PATH?

PATH accepts Pay-Per-Ride TAPP and SmartLink. OMNY is rolling out station-by-station—see what your stop supports on AP Transit.

Which PATH Hoboken–33rd St stations have accessibility (ADA)?

These stations on this line are marked as fully ADA accessible in our static database (always verify elevators and gates on site):

Accessible stops
Hoboken, Christopher Street, 33rd Street
